[0014] Please refer to figure 1 As shown, the dual-mode wireless local area network module includes a radio frequency part and a base frequency part. The radio frequency part includes a pair of dual-frequency antennas 40, a radio frequency front-end circuit 30, and a radio frequency integrated circuit 20 (Radio Frequency Integrated Circuit, RFIC). The baseband part includes a baseband integrated circuit (Base-band Integrate Circuit, BBIC) 10 and an interface circuit (not labeled) electrically connected to the radio frequency integrated circuit 20, and a small peripheral component expansion interface (Mini-PCI, not labeled, set in On the laptop 600).
[0015] The electrical connection between the radio frequency integrated circuit 20 and the baseband integrated circuit 10 can be easily obtained by a dual-mode chip solution based on Synad.
